Output d4b75e2c8a347148992eea4129f2ca6ae5c55a420ee551a0049b780c8b61e9be:0

value
43080888753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685b6877b2287269e2edf56cf4a8f3232b917542 OP_EQUAL
address
3BCohdzY6PNAVqmfLaZU1ZmXtKCuykf5pZ
transaction
d4b75e2c8a347148992eea4129f2ca6ae5c55a420ee551a0049b780c8b61e9be
confirmations
199660
spent
true